Our OAR tip line is the newest state of the art universal pipette tip. Our Oxford tips are manufactured in a fully automatic, human touch-free facility, using a diamond finished mold and high-quality medical grade polypropylene material to optimize its performance and durability. These tips were engineered to be suitable for any single channel and 8 or 12 multi-channel Universal pipettes. Making this pipette tip appropriate for all lab environments.
